NFI North Beacon House, a Residential Treatment Program for adolescents aged 13-20 located in Buxton, Maine, is currently seeking a Program Director. This program is characterized as high staff intensive and operates an on-site DOE licensed Special Purpose Private School. It serves up to eight children with significant mental health and behavioral issues. The ideal candidate for this role will collaborate as part of a team to deliver care and treatment interventions, facilitating the successful transition of youth back to their families or into their next placement.
